How To Use Tea Tree Essential Oil?

Tea tree oil essential oil should always be diluted in carrier oil before use as it is highly concentrated. Grapeseed carrier oil is the most widely used diluent or organic vegetable oil. Jojoba oil is an additional popular option. You can also use other oils.

Tea tree oil has a genealogy of irritating people, especially those with sensitive skin, and it should never be applied directly to the skin as it is hight concentrated so it is always advised to use it only after dilution with any carrier oils.

Methods Of Application:

  • Skin application (use it pure on small areas or diluted at 5% for massages)
  • Bath (put a few drops of it in your bathtub)
  • Inhalation (dry or wet)
  • Diffusion (for a strong scent)

All-Natural Hand Cleanser

The effectiveness of tea tree oil essential organic comes from its inbuilt antibacterial properties, unlike many hand cleaners and sanitizers that rely on alcohol and chemical ingredients. Removing dirt and bacteria can clean the hands, leaving them feeling clean.

In ¾ cups of water add 1 to 2 drops of tea tree oil. Then pour the mixture into a spray bottle and further use it with a washcloth or with a cotton ball. Spray gently onto your hands and work into a lather. Wash with warm, soapy water.

Treatment For Nail Fungal Infection

Fungal infections in the nails are frequent but challenging to treat. Tea tree oil aids in getting rid of nail fungus as it has antibacterial properties. Add a few drops of tea tree essential oil with coconut oil and the mixture to the affected area. This DIY helps to prevent nail fungus.

Chemical-Free Mouthwash

Tea tree oil is an effective alternative to mouthwash products that contain harsh chemicals. The antibiotic components of tea tree oil make it a better option for mouthwash. It helps to eliminate bacteria and the formation of plaque, which causes bad breath and yeast infections in the mouth.

Put 1-2 drops of tea tree essential oil in a less amount of lemon juice or water and gargle for about 1 minute using this solution.
